Typical Plumbing Issues and Their Solutions
Although plumbing systems are constructed to be resilient, they regularly suffer from a range of common concerns that can interrupt daily life. Clogged drains are a widespread challenge, typically triggered by hair, grease, or foreign objects impeding the flow. A simple solution may include using a plunger or a plumbing snake, but persistent blockages might require professional intervention. Leaky faucets are another common concern, causing wasted water and higher bills. Swapping out worn-out washers or O-rings typically resolves this matter. In addition, overflowing toilets can produce considerable mess and inconvenience, typically corrected by unclogging or adjusting the float mechanism. Water heater malfunctions, such as varying temperatures or leaks, can also occur, demanding inspection and repairs. Lastly, pipe corrosion can create leaks and water quality issues, usually requiring replacement of affected sections. Understanding these common plumbing problems helps homeowners to address them promptly, decreasing disruption and potential damage.

Installation and Upgrade Solutions for Contemporary Plumbing Solutions
As homeowners seek to improve their living spaces, advanced plumbing enhancements and installations have become vital elements. Modern plumbing solutions not only boost practicality but also contribute to energy efficiency and sustainability. Water-saving toilets, for instance, significantly decrease water consumption, while tech-enabled faucets and shower fixtures deliver comfort and preserve resources.
Another important aspect is the installation of tankless water heaters, which supply on-demand hot water and preserve space. Additionally, advancements in pipe materials, such as PEX, allow for flexible installation and improved durability. Homeowners also increasingly opt for water filtration systems to secure clean drinking water, showing a commitment to health and wellness.
Implementing these contemporary plumbing upgrades not only elevates a home's aesthetics but also boosts its market value. Eventually, carefully planned plumbing installations can lead to long-term savings and a more comfortable living environment.

What Are the Signs My Plumbing Is Outdated?
Indicators of aging plumbing systems include persistent leak problems, reduced water pressure, discolored water, antiquated materials like galvanized piping, and fixtures that aren't up to code. Regular inspections can help identify these issues, guaranteeing safe and efficient plumbing systems.
Will Home Insurance Cover Plumbing Services?
Whether home insurance covers plumbing services varies based on the policy. Generally, coverage applies to emergency damages such as leaks or bursts, while maintenance and neglect-related issues are typically not covered. Property owners should examine their policies for detailed information.
